Experience effortless smart TV control with the Universal Remote Ctrl Smart TV app! This free app transforms your mobile device into a universal remote, eliminating the need for multiple remotes and simplifying your entertainment experience.

Control all your smart TV functions – from changing channels and adjusting volume to powering on/off – with ease. Compatible with a wide range of brands including Samsung, Sony, LG, and more, it also extends its control to other electronic devices like air conditioners and DVD players.
